How they compare
Myanmar currently reports 782 t against 220 t in Indonesia, a difference of 562 t.
That makes Myanmar's figure about 3.6 times Indonesia's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 12 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Myanmar ahead.
Indonesia ranks 12th and Myanmar ranks 9th of 19 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Indonesia averaged higher in 1 and Myanmar in 1.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
